I am a new A2 owner. Have a 54 plate 1.4 SE. Having had the surprise of the bonnet coming away in my hands when I checked over the car (the previous owner had obviously never opened it - by the look on their face!), I now have my first problem.

The main beam headlight bulb had blown, but I can't see how to get into the back of it. There seems a vertical component stopping you removing the cover - have moved the spring clip out of the way. Manual says need to go to a dealer to replace a bulb!

Can anyone help a A2 novice?

Hello Malcolm and welcome to the A2OC.

The procedure to replace the headlamp bulbs is a simple one, but to do it easily, you need to remove the headlamp from the car.

To do this, you will need a T30 torx bit to undo the 2 screws (1 on top of the headlamp and the other down between it and the service flap area).

YOu can then pull the shell forwards and either unplug the connector to complete the work or just leave it connected - you still have enough clearance.

The bulbs are H3 - main beam, H7 - dipped beam (and fogs where fitted), W3W - sidelight (note 3W, not 5W) and PY21 for indicator(offset pins).
